History of Online Casinos in NJ
The Garden State became the third state in the United States to legalize online gambling in 2013, after Nevada and Delaware. This was made possible by the passing of the New Jersey Internet Gambling Bill, signed into law by then Governor Chris Christie.
Initially, only land-based casinos were allowed to operate online gambling platforms, but in 2018, the NJDGE granted permission for the first two online-only casinos to launch in the state. Currently, there are a total of 23 online casinos in New Jersey, with more expected to join the market in the coming years.
Regulation and Oversight
The NJDGE, a department under the Office of the Attorney General, is responsible for regulating all gambling activities in the state of New Jersey. This includes both land-based and online casinos. The division ensures fair play, financial integrity, and responsible gambling at all licensed casinos.
Before granting a license, the NJDGE conducts thorough background checks on the owners, executives, and key personnel of the casino. They also review the casino's game offerings, security protocols, and financial stability. Once a license is granted, the division continuously monitors the casino to ensure compliance with all regulations.
